WHO: in Europe the pandemic has picked up pace, half a million deaths risk by February

by admin

The rate of transmission in Europe of Covid-19 is “very worrying”. The alarm comes from the WHO, according to which in the Old Continent there could be “another half a million deaths” by February. The World Health Organization in its weekly report on infections in the world, drew attention to the increase in both the sick and the transmission of infections in the Old Continent.
